Terracotta Duck Figurine

Small terracotta duck; hand-made body, hollow underneath, with flat fan-tail; single pair of schematic front legs; buff-orange clay and slip, decorated with purple and black paint: leaf motifs in the place of wings, bands on the neck, faint traces of black for the eyes, stripes on the tail. Dimensions: Height: 6.30 centimetres; Length: 8.20 centimetres max Object Type: figure Techniques: painted; handmade

Date

600 - 500 BC

Accession No.

1894,1101.255

Collection

British Museum

Provenance

  • Amathus
